According to the current analysis
of Reports and Data, the global Hemophilia
market was valued at USD 11.10 Billion in 2018 and is expected to
reach USD 16.84 Billion by the year 2026, at a CAGR of 5.4 percent. Hemophilia
is a rare genetic disorder in which blood doesn't clot normally because it lacks
sufficient blood-clotting proteins known as clotting factors. Among the types
of disorders, type A is anticipated to be multiple times more predominant than
type B. The global market for hemophilia drugs is growing significantly,
owing to the increasing number of hemophilic patients globally. Hemophilia
medications are turning out to be one of the essential medicinal products to
confine the loss of blood as there is no exact treatment accessible to treat
this disorder. Strategies such as geographical expansion by the key market
players and new product development are expected to have the most impact on the
Hemophilia market. Rising prevalence of the disorder, a significant focus
of key market players on the development of gene therapy mechanism, increasing
awareness about the disorder, and favorable regulatory scenario, are some of
the key factors that support the market growth in the industry.
However, lack of availability of
medicine and high cost of treatment are the factors that limit the market
growth over the globe during 2019-2026.

Further key findings from
the report suggest
- Launch of products for hemophilia treatment is
expected to support the market growth during the coming years. For
instance, in May 2018 FDA approved Roche’s Hemlibra for treatment of
hemophilia with or without inhibitors.
- North America dominates the regional hemophilia
market and held around 48% market share in 2018.
- Hemophilia B is projected to be the fastest growing
segment at a CAGR of 5.7%. However, low availability of treatment for the
segment is a major challenge for the market growth for this segment.
- Asia Pacific is expected to show a high growth rate
in the hemophilic market and will grow at a CAGR of 6%
- Recombinant coagulation factor concentrate and plasma
coagulation factor concentrate are the common options to treat hemophilia
and are expected to take up an important position in the global hemophilia
market owing to increased prevalence of the von Willebrand Disease.
- On-demand treatment segment is expected to grow at a
CAGR of 5.6%.
- Treatment for hemophilia is in the clinical pipeline
stage. And the multiple treatments that are underway are expected to
significantly improve the quality of life of patients suffering from
hemophilia.
- Availability of treatment and lack of awareness about
hemophilia is likely to hinder the market growth during the forecast
period.
- Key participants include Shire (Takeda), Bayer Healthcare, CSL Behring, Novo Nordisk, Sanofi, Pfizer Inc., among others
